When secure tunnel is enabled, there seems to be an issue where all the RDP traffic goes directly to the view connection server seinstead of "proxying" at the security server. Which ttings should be double checked and enabled to ensure that the security server is being correctly used?

The default setting is to tunnel RDP through the HTTPS tunnel which goes through the Security Server. It will only go direct between the View Client and the virtual desktop if the Connection Server is configured to bypass the tunnel.

There is an explanation of how this works here - http://communities.vmware.com/docs/DOC-14974 The video goes into detail about RDP and PCoIP and shows the connections through the Security Server etc.
